Choosing the Right Light for Your 2×4 Grow Tent

Growing plants indoors can be a rewarding hobby. A grow tent helps you create the perfect environment for your plants to thrive. One of the most important parts of your grow tent setup is the light. The right light helps your plants grow big and strong. This guide will help you pick the best light for your 2×4 grow tent.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op for a grow light, keep these important features in mind.

1. Light Spectrum

Plants need different kinds of light to grow well. Young plants, called seedlings, like blue light. Flowering plants need red light. Many grow lights offer a full spectrum, meaning they have all the colors of light your plants need. This is usually the best choice.

2. Wattage and Brightness (PPFD)

Wattage tells you how much power the light uses. Higher wattage often means a brighter light. Brightness is super important for plant growth. Look for a light with a good PPFD rating. PPFD stands for Photosynthetic Photon Flux Density. It measures how much usable light reaches your plants. For a 2×4 tent, you want a light that can provide enough PPFD for the entire growing area.

3. Heat Output

Lights can get hot. Too much heat can harm your plants and make your tent too warm. Look for lights that run cooler. LED lights are usually a good choice because they don’t produce as much heat as older types of lights.

4. Energy Efficiency

Some lights use more electricity than others. LED lights are very energy efficient. This means they use less power to produce the same amount of light. This can save you money on your electricity bill.

5. Size and Shape

Make sure the light will fit comfortably inside your 2×4 tent. It should not be too big or too small. Some lights are long and thin, while others are more square. Think about how much space you have above your plants.

User Experience and Use Cases

How do people use these lights, and what is it like to use them?

For Seedlings and Young Plants:

You can use a full-spectrum light for seedlings. Blue light is best for helping them grow short and strong. You can hang the light a bit higher for young plants.

For Flowering Plants:

When your plants start to flower, they need more red light. Full-spectrum lights work well here too. You will want to hang the light closer to the plants to give them more intense light. Make sure to adjust the light height as your plants grow.

Ease of Use:

A good grow light is easy to set up and adjust. You should be able to hang it securely in your tent. The controls should be simple to understand. Many LED grow lights come with adjustable dimmer knobs, which let you control the brightness.

Noise Level:

Some lights have fans to keep them cool. These fans can make noise. If you are sensitive to noise, look for lights with quiet fans or fanless designs.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: What is the best type of light for a 2×4 grow tent?

A: LED grow lights are generally the best choice for a 2×4 grow tent. They are energy efficient, produce less heat, and offer a full spectrum of light that plants need.

Q: How much wattage do I need for a 2×4 grow tent?

A: For a 2×4 grow tent (8 square feet), aim for a light that uses around 200-300 watts of actual power draw. Many manufacturers list the “equivalent wattage,” but focus on the actual power consumed.

Q: Do I need a full-spectrum light?

A: Yes, a full-spectrum light is highly recommended. It provides the different wavelengths of light that plants need for all stages of growth, from seedlings to flowering.

Q: How close should I hang my grow light?

A: This depends on the light’s power and your plants’ stage. For seedlings, hang it higher (18-24 inches). For flowering plants, hang it closer (12-18 inches), but monitor your plants for signs of light stress.

Q: Will a grow light increase my electricity bill a lot?

A: LED grow lights are very energy efficient, so they use less electricity than older types of lights. The increase in your bill will depend on the wattage of the light and how long you run it each day.

Q: Can I use a regular household LED bulb?

A: No, regular household LED bulbs are not designed to provide the specific light spectrum and intensity that plants need to grow. You need a grow light made for plants.

Q: How long do LED grow lights last?

A: High-quality LED grow lights can last for 50,000 hours or more. This means they can last for many years with regular use.

Q: Do I need a timer for my grow light?

A: Yes, a timer is very helpful. Plants need a specific amount of light and dark each day. A timer automates this cycle, taking the guesswork out of it.

Q: What is PPFD?

A: PPFD stands for Photosynthetic Photon Flux Density. It measures how much light energy reaches your plants that they can actually use for growing.

Q: Can I use a grow light with a dimmer?

A: Yes, a dimmer is a great feature. It allows you to adjust the light intensity for different stages of plant growth or for plants that are more sensitive to light.
